In places like Norway , summer temperatures range from 18°C to 25°C , so nights are cooler. Opt for long sleeves for the evenings and closed shoes.
The opposite is true in Greece, Croatia and Italy, where summers are hot. Breathable linen and cotton clothing is crucial here.
Sandals, flip-flops, and comfortable shoes, such as sneakers, for longer walks.
Sunglasses, hats and other accessories for hot and sunny days.
Swimsuit for trips to the beach.

Footwear packing list
Comfortable footwear will be your best friend when exploring Europe's cobblestone streets and trails. For outdoor adventures, opt for hiking boots, and for urban exploration, choose sneakers or sandals.
Your shoes should be broken in before your trip; you don't want to deal with blisters while traveling in Europe. When selecting footwear, consider activities first, then style.
